Transaction 40e707bc286b3ba747b55030f0c7de4ef823ae35a42e86a4eb7c63cf00c655f1

1 Input
1 Outputs
  • 40e707bc286b3ba747b55030f0c7de4ef823ae35a42e86a4eb7c63cf00c655f1:0
  • value  14137256
    address  3FeH9KovzyTzUwYmmLwkdEPfyKw4a5ZnYT